The Evolution of Mythology in Digital Media

Historically, myth and legend served as foundational narratives for civilizations, shaping moral codes, societal structures, and collective identities. As digital platforms evolved, especially in interactive media, creators began harnessing these age-old stories, transforming them into compelling narratives that resonate across generations.

Implications for the Industry and Cultural Preservation

This renaissance of myth-inspired gaming not only entertains but also plays a vital role in cultural preservation. By translating oral traditions and ancient stories into interactive formats, the industry preserves and adapts these narratives for future generations.

Furthermore, this trend encourages cross-disciplinary collaboration—combining storytelling, archaeology, anthropology, and game design—thus elevating the craft and scholarly standing of digital narratives.
